The Council for the Built Environment (CBE) is a statutory body established under the Council for the Built Environment Act

(No. 43 of 2000). It is an overarching body that coordinates the six Councils for the Built Environment Professions - Architecture, Landscape Architecture, Engineering, Property Valuation, Project and Construction Management, and Quantity Surveying - for instilling good conduct within these professions, transforming them and advising the South African government on Built Environment related issues.
